PDM文档管理系统如何实现快速检索功能?

PDM文档管理系统如何实现快速检索功能?

一、引言

随着企业信息化建设的不断深入,PDM(Product Data Management,产品数据管理)文档管理系统在企业管理中扮演着越来越重要的角色。PDM系统可以有效管理企业的产品数据,提高数据利用率,降低管理成本。然而,在实际应用中,PDM系统如何实现快速检索功能,以满足用户对数据的高效查询需求,成为了一个亟待解决的问题。本文将从以下几个方面探讨PDM文档管理系统如何实现快速检索功能。

二、PDM文档管理系统快速检索的关键技术

  1. 指纹检索技术

指纹检索技术是一种基于数据特征的高效检索方法。在PDM文档管理系统中,通过对文档内容进行指纹提取,将文档内容映射为一系列特征值,从而实现快速检索。指纹检索技术具有以下优点:

(1)检索速度快:指纹检索技术可以将文档内容映射为特征值,通过比较特征值实现快速检索,大大提高了检索速度。

(2)检索准确率高:指纹检索技术通过对文档内容进行特征提取,可以消除不同文档之间的相似性,提高检索准确率。

(3)支持多种数据类型:指纹检索技术可以应用于文本、图像、音频等多种数据类型,具有较强的通用性。


  1. 关键词检索技术

关键词检索技术是一种基于用户输入关键词进行检索的方法。在PDM文档管理系统中,用户可以通过输入关键词,快速找到相关文档。关键词检索技术具有以下优点:

(1)简单易用:用户只需输入关键词,即可进行检索,操作简单方便。

(2)检索速度快:关键词检索技术通过匹配关键词,快速找到相关文档,提高了检索速度。

(3)支持模糊查询:用户可以通过关键词的不同组合,实现模糊查询,提高检索的灵活性。


  1. 模糊检索技术

模糊检索技术是一种基于用户输入模糊信息进行检索的方法。在PDM文档管理系统中,用户可以通过输入模糊信息,找到近似匹配的文档。模糊检索技术具有以下优点:

(1)提高检索效率:模糊检索技术可以降低用户输入的准确性要求,提高检索效率。

(2)适应性强:模糊检索技术可以适应不同用户的需求,具有较强的适应性。

(3)支持多语言检索:模糊检索技术可以支持多种语言检索,提高了系统的国际化水平。


  1. 语义检索技术

语义检索技术是一种基于语义理解进行检索的方法。在PDM文档管理系统中,用户可以通过描述文档内容的语义,找到相关文档。语义检索技术具有以下优点:

(1)提高检索准确率:语义检索技术可以理解用户输入的语义,提高检索准确率。

(2)适应性强:语义检索技术可以适应不同用户的需求,具有较强的适应性。

(3)支持跨语言检索:语义检索技术可以支持跨语言检索,提高了系统的国际化水平。

三、PDM文档管理系统快速检索的实现方法

  1. 建立索引

为了实现快速检索,PDM文档管理系统需要对文档内容进行索引。通过建立索引,可以将文档内容映射为一系列特征值,从而实现快速检索。索引方法主要包括:

(1)全文索引:对文档内容进行全文索引,将文档内容映射为一系列特征值。

(2)倒排索引:对文档内容进行倒排索引,将关键词映射到对应的文档。


  1. 优化检索算法

为了提高检索速度,PDM文档管理系统需要对检索算法进行优化。以下是几种常见的优化方法:

(1)并行检索:将检索任务分解为多个子任务,并行处理,提高检索速度。

(2)缓存机制:将频繁访问的文档缓存到内存中,减少磁盘访问次数,提高检索速度。

(3)分布式检索:将检索任务分配到多个服务器上,实现分布式检索,提高检索速度。


  1. 优化用户界面

为了提高用户检索体验,PDM文档管理系统需要对用户界面进行优化。以下是几种常见的优化方法:

(1)提供多语言支持:支持多种语言,满足不同用户的需求。

(2)提供可视化检索结果:将检索结果以图表、表格等形式展示,提高用户阅读体验。

(3)提供智能推荐:根据用户的历史检索记录,推荐相关文档,提高检索效率。

四、结论

PDM文档管理系统在企业管理中具有重要作用,实现快速检索功能对于提高数据利用率、降低管理成本具有重要意义。本文从指纹检索、关键词检索、模糊检索和语义检索等关键技术出发,探讨了PDM文档管理系统如何实现快速检索功能。通过建立索引、优化检索算法和优化用户界面等方法,可以提高PDM文档管理系统的检索速度和准确性,满足用户对数据的高效查询需求。

猜你喜欢:CAD下载